| 'use strict'; |
| |
| import { FeatureState, StaticFeature } from 'vscode-languageclient'; |
| import { ClientCapabilities } from 'vscode-languageserver-protocol'; |
| |
| /** |
| * Custom semantic token types defined by gopls that are not part of the standard |
| * LSP specification (see x/tools/gopls/internal/protocol/semtok/semtok.go). |
| * |
| * Maintenance notes: |
| * 1. If new custom types are introduced in gopls in the future, gopls will update |
| * its internal list first, and vscode-go should update this list right after. |
| * 2. If a new LSP version standardizes a type currently in this custom set, |
| * gopls will remove it from its custom set first, and vscode-go should remove |
| * it here later after bumping the LSP library version. |
| */ |
| const GOPLS_CUSTOM_TOKEN_TYPES: string[] = []; |
| |
| /** |
| * Custom semantic token modifiers defined by gopls that are not part of the standard |
| * LSP specification (see x/tools/gopls/internal/protocol/semtok/semtok.go). |
| * |
| * Maintenance notes: |
| * 1. If new custom modifiers are introduced in gopls in the future, gopls will update |
| * its internal list first, and vscode-go should update this list right after. |
| * 2. If a new LSP version standardizes a modifier currently in this custom set, |
| * gopls will remove it from its custom set first, and vscode-go should remove |
| * it here later after bumping the LSP library version. |
| */ |
| const GOPLS_CUSTOM_TOKEN_MODIFIERS = [ |
| 'array', |
| 'bool', |
| 'chan', |
| 'format', |
| 'interface', |
| 'map', |
| 'number', |
| 'pointer', |
| 'signature', |
| 'slice', |
| 'string', |
| 'struct', |
| 'shadowing' |
| ]; |
| |
| /** |
| * GoSemanticTokensFeature extends the client capabilities sent during LSP initialization. |
| * |
| * Starting in gopls v0.24.0 (golang/go#80309, golang/go#80736), gopls strictly respects |
| * client capabilities and filters out any semantic token types and modifiers not explicitly |
| * advertised by the client in initialize params. |
| * |
| * Because vscode-languageclient by default only populates standard LSP token types and modifiers, |
| * this feature appends gopls's custom token types and modifiers so gopls will return them. |
| */ |
| export class GoSemanticTokensFeature implements StaticFeature { |
| public fillClientCapabilities(capabilities: ClientCapabilities): void { |
| const semanticTokens = capabilities.textDocument?.semanticTokens; |
| if (semanticTokens) { |
| if (!semanticTokens.tokenTypes) { |
| semanticTokens.tokenTypes = []; |
| } |
| semanticTokens.tokenTypes.push(...GOPLS_CUSTOM_TOKEN_TYPES); |
| if (!semanticTokens.tokenModifiers) { |
| semanticTokens.tokenModifiers = []; |
| } |
| semanticTokens.tokenModifiers.push(...GOPLS_CUSTOM_TOKEN_MODIFIERS); |
| } |
| } |
| |
| public clear(): void {} |
| |
| public getState(): FeatureState { |
| return { kind: 'static' }; |
| } |
| |
| public initialize(): void {} |
| } |
